The Rise of Solar Powered Pool Pumps

Solar powered pool pumps are gaining traction as homeowners seek greener alternatives to traditional pool maintenance systems. Unlike conventional pumps that rely on grid electricity, solar powered pumps use photovoltaic panels to convert sunlight into energy, powering the pump that circulates and filters pool water. This reduces energy costs and carbon footprints, aligning with the global push for sustainability. The technology is straightforward yet powerful: solar panels capture sunlight, an inverter converts it to usable electricity, and the pump keeps water moving, preventing stagnation and algae growth. For pool owners, this means lower utility bills and a smaller environmental impact, all while maintaining crystal-clear water.

The appeal of solar powered pool pumps lies in their independence from fossil fuels and their ability to operate in remote or off-grid locations. In sunny regions, where pools are most common, these pumps can run efficiently for hours, capitalizing on abundant sunlight. Even in less sunny climates, advancements in solar technology, like high-efficiency panels and battery storage, ensure consistent performance. As energy prices rise and environmental concerns grow, solar powered pool pumps are becoming a compelling choice for eco-conscious pool owners looking to modernize their setups.

Overcoming Challenges

Of course, integrating solar powered pool pumps with robotic cleaners isn’t without challenges. Solar systems require upfront investment, including panels, inverters, and installation. While costs have decreased in recent years, they can still be a barrier for some homeowners. Additionally, solar pumps depend on sunlight, which may necessitate battery storage or hybrid systems in regions with inconsistent weather. For Beatbot, the challenge lies in ensuring compatibility between our robots and various pump systems, which may require standardized communication protocols or adaptable software.

However, these hurdles are surmountable. Government incentives and tax credits for solar installations can offset initial costs, and advancements in battery technology are making solar systems more reliable.
